--- Comment #22 from Sebastian Dröge (slomo) <slomo at coaxion.net> ---
Attachment 365131 pushed as 86888d9 - decklinkaudiosink: Re-implement around
GstBaseSink instead of GstAudioBaseSink
Attachment 365132 pushed as 118b296 - decklinkaudiosink: Implement
resampling/buffer reversing for trick-modes
Attachment 365133 pushed as 3e70f00 - decklinkaudiosink: Check also against the
clock if we run ahead of the clock too much
Attachment 365134 pushed as a38cf7d - decklinkaudiosink: Include final flow
return in debug output
Attachment 365135 pushed as 2b8f82f - decklinkaudiosink: Start audio
pre-rolling if the output is not started yet in render()
Attachment 365137 pushed as 0116497 - decklinkvideosink: Only start if both
sinks are set to PLAYING already
